The research group Planning, Institutions and Transforming spaces (PIT) was recently rewarded with two major NWO research budgets.
In the second round of the theme Sustainable Accessible Randstad 20 research consortia were competing, of which three were selected. In two of these, PIT researchers cooperated.
In one, a four year Postdoc is financed that - together with researchers in Wageningen, Utrecht, Nijmegen and TNO - will research the implementation of climate knowledge to support sustainable spatial and mobility strategy making for the Randstad.
In the second research, a PhD candidate - together with researchers from Delft, Twente and the VU - will research transitions in land use, location choice, multimodal transport networks, mobility behavior and -policy.
